The ticket office at Finchley Road & Frognal is open from Monday to Friday, 07:30 to 10:00, offering an accessible ticket collection service via well-maintained machines. It's reassuring to know that these machines are equipped with an induction loop to assist those with hearing impairments. Unfortunately, though, Smartcards are not issued or validated at this station, and there's no luggage storage facility. The seating area on the platforms ensures comfort while you wait for your train, with waiting rooms available on weekdays and Saturdays.
In terms of accessibility, while the ticket office boasts step-free access, the station lacks ramps for train access and doesn't have accessible toilets. However, CCTV ensures a degree of safety and security around the station. Moreover, the cheerful London Overground service provides a 'turn-up-and-go' service so that travel planners can enjoy effortless operations.
Looking beyond the station, the links to other modes of public transport provide numerous onward travel options. Finchley Road underground station is a pleasant 10-minute walk away. Bus stops are conveniently located on Canfield Gardens and Broadhurst Gardens, offering services to areas like Camden Road and Richmond. Despite its small size, Pannal Station is equipped with essential facilities. While you won't find a traditional ticket office, ticket machines are available and can be used to collect tickets purchased online. There are induction loops in place to assist those with hearing impairments, ensuring a supportive environment for passengers with accessibility needs. While step-free access is available to the platforms, be aware that transitioning from one platform to another could be challenging without assistance.
